Install
openclaw skills install editor-classify-and-parse自动识别输入内容的剧本层级(-1到4),并提取场景、角色、台词及动作等结构信息以支持后续处理。
openclaw skills install editor-classify-and-parse解析任意形式的输入内容,识别输入层级(Level -1~4),提取剧本结构,为后续创作流程提供分流决策依据。
| Level | 名称 | 判定标准 | 关键特征 |
|---|---|---|---|
| -1 | 前提不成立 | Story Premise 四要素缺失或无张力 | Want=Need、Stake 为零、无核心戏剧问题 |
| 0 | 空任务号 | 缺少本集实质性剧情内容 | 仅有系列描述/前集剧本等参考背景 |
| 1 | 故事大纲 | 纯叙述,无场景划分,无台词格式 | 连续文字段落,叙述性语言为主 |
| 2 | 故事剧本 | 有场景划分和台词,无分镜 | 存在场景头标、角色对白,但无镜头描述 |
| 3 | 粗稿分镜 | 有场景和镜头意图描述,缺少细节 | 存在镜头/画面意图关键词,但描写粗糙 |
| 4 | 详细稿 | 已有完整场景/台词/动作描述 | 场景、台词、动作描写均完整 |
1. 输入存在吗?
├─ 否 → Level 0
└─ 是 ↓
2. Story Premise 四要素是否成立?
├─ 否 → Level -1(前提不成立)
└─ 是 ↓
3. 输入中有场景划分(场景头标)吗?
├─ 否 → Level 1(故事大纲)
└─ 是 ↓
4. 输入中有台词(对白行)吗?
├─ 否 → Level 1(仍是大纲,只是分了段)
└─ 是 ↓
5. 输入中有镜头/画面意图描述吗?
├─ 否 → Level 2(故事剧本)
└─ 是 ↓
6. 场景/台词/动作描写是否完整?
├─ 否 → Level 3(粗稿分镜)
└─ 是 → Level 4(详细稿)
对 Level 2+ 的输入,提取以下结构信息:
{
"detected_level": 2,
"level_confidence": 0.9,
"level_evidence": "检测到7个场景头标、23句对白、0处镜头意图描述",
"structure": {
"scene_count": 7,
"character_list": ["张飞", "关羽", "诸葛亮"],
"first_appearances": {"张飞": "场景1", "关羽": "场景2", "诸葛亮": "场景3"},
"dialogue_stats": {"张飞": 8, "关羽": 6, "诸葛亮": 9},
"action_density": 0.4,
"props": ["羽扇", "长矛", "战马"],
"costumes": []
},
"risk_flags": ["动作描写密度不足(0.4 < 0.5 阈值)"]
}